Terry you can also read reviews on cosmetic.connection. I forgot to mention what products I've tried. I've used the copper cream which they claim is good for oily skin, which I have, but I found it was a little too rich for me. I also tried the fading fluid for sun marks on my face and it did nothing for me. Lots of people seem to love the products but nothing really pulls me to try again. I have a friend who wears the Sistine fragrance and I didn't like that either.

I have tried the A Copper Cream. I found it good for me because I have combination skin. The majority of my face is dry, but the T Zone gets oily and it seemed to work for my needs. However, most Serious Skin Care seems to be geared around people with very bad skin problems and most of the line is too harsh for me.
